    Deng Ai and Zhong Hui think too highly of themselves and lack private power.

    Zhong Hui basically had no foundation in the army, and he had been serving as a civilian in Beijing before attacking Shu, and had served as a lieutenant and other positions, and was appointed as the general of Zhenxi before attacking Shu. Although his father Zhong Xuan was the third duke, he had never been in charge of the military and had no roots in the army. Therefore, Zhong Hui basically has no private power in the army.

    Moreover, on the way to Hanzhong, Zhong Hui actually killed the pioneer officer Xu Yi (Xu Chu's son) because the road was not paved. Although it has the effect of killing the general, it must also have a counterproductive effect among the officer group, who think that Zhong Hui is not close to people. Zhong Hui's main assistant, Hu Lie (son of the cavalry general Hu Zun), apparently did not have a good relationship with him, and finally took the lead in the rebellion.

    Deng Ai has a similar situation. Zhuge Xu, the assassin of Yongzhou, cooperated with Deng Ai when he pacified the rebellion of Biqiu Jian and Wenqin (Zhuge Xu was the Taishou of Taishan County at the time). But in the battle of Shu, Deng Ai once hoped that Zhuge Xu, the middle route army, would act side by side with him, but Zhuge Xu refused.
